	<p align="justify">Williamson-Dickie, more commonly referred to as <strong><font color="#ff0000">Dickies</font></strong>, is an American company that manufactures clothing and other accessories, headquartered in Fort Worth, Texas.</p>
	<p align="justify">&quot;The Dickies Outfit&quot; is a piece of workwear. It is typically worn by blue collar workers who normally consider them durable and functional. Dickies have generally been known as producers of quality workwear. The Dickies outfit has evolved in its uses, since its creation in 1922.</p>
	<p align="justify">The Dickies company also makes shoes, bags, packs, guitar straps and other accessories, school uniform shirts, slacks, trousers, and jackets.</p>
	<p align="justify">Despite the fact that Dickies clothing has traditionally been worn by blue-collar workers, some white-collar urbanites, particularly hipsters, also consider items of Dickies clothing, usually the work pants, to be at least moderately &quot;hip&quot; fashion accessories. Dickies shirts and pants are also popular among several youth subcultures, including skaters, lowriders, taggers, and mostly Chicano &quot;cholo&quot; gangs. The original popularity of dickies among gang members may have been due to their resemblance to prison uniforms.</p>

<div align="justify"><strong><font color="#ff0000">Meet the Spartans</font></strong> is a 2008 spoof/parody produced and directed by Jason Friedberg and Aaron Seltzer. Similar to past movies, such as Scary Movie, along with its spinoffs Epic Movie and Date Movie, it pokes fun at various movies in a satirical fashion. Although it references many movies, TV shows, people and pop cultural events, it focuses mainly on the movie 300. The film is rated PG-13 for crude and sexual humor throughout, language and some comic violence.</p>
	<div align="justify">The film opens with a Spartan elder inspecting a baby which resembles Shrek, he then proceeds to kiss it as the narrator paraphrases the words of Dilios about the Spartan selectiveness of their citizens. The baby vomits on the inspector and is then rejected and punted off the hill. With the next baby in hand, the narrator says if it is Vietnamese, Brangelina gets first dibs. Baby Leonidas is then inspected, having a six-pack, biceps, and beard from birth. He is accepted as a Spartan and prepared for his kinghood through his childhood training, from fighting his grandmother to enduring James Bond-style torture. Leonidas (Sean Maguire) is then cast out into the wild, and survives the harsh winter while killing a giant penguin.</p>
	<p>Returning a king for his inauguration ceremony, Leonidas sees Margo (Carmen Electra) dancing and asks her to marry him, to which she responds by giving him the combination to her chastity belt. The film then fast forwards to where the story begins, opening with Leonidas training his son, until Captain (Kevin Sorbo) informs him that a Persian messenger has arrived to present Xerxes&#8217; demands for Sparta&#8217;s submission. Leonidas arrives to greet the messenger in the Spartan way (high-fives for the women and open mouth tongue kisses for the men). After growing angry with the messenger&#8217;s disrespect, Leonidas kicks him, the messenger&#8217;s bodyguards, and then several other people he just plain disliked, ranging from Britney Spears (Nicole Parker) to Sanjaya Malakar and the American Idol judges, into &quot;The Pit of Death&quot;. As Leonidas walks off he turns to a column, that has a switch that reads &quot;Garbage Disposal&quot;, and flips the switch causing the celebrities to spiral to their &quot;death&quot;.</p>
	<p>Resolving to face the Persians, Leonidas visits the Oracle, proposing an &quot;erotic-sounding&quot; strategy to repel the numerically superior enemy after offering the priests various skin-care lotions for guidance. The Oracle, Ugly Betty, says some well known lines as in &quot;Save the cheerleader, save the world&quot; from Heroes and &quot;Douchebag says what&quot; Leonidas responding with a &quot;What?&quot; Then, the Oracle reveals that Leonidas will die should he go to war. That night, Leonidas and Margo then decide to have sex before Leonidas heads out (which in fact is just Leonidas bench pressing his wife numerous times). Leonidas then goes out to meet the soldiers collected for his departure, and finds that only 13 (not 300) came to the call of war, three among them being Captain, his son (Sonio), and a slightly unfit Spartan named Dilio. The 13 hold hands and skip behind Leonidas to Thermopylae, where they meet Paris Hilton (also played by Parker), whom they rejected from joining their army due to her mild deformities. Leonidas and his platoon soon face off with Xerxes&#8217; messenger and his Immortals, beating them in a dance contest before driving them off a cliff. Xerxes (Ken Davitian), impressed, personally approaches Leonidas and attempts to bribe him in a Deal or No Deal fashion. Despite the soldiers encouragements, the Spartan king declines, saying that he will instead make the &quot;God King&quot; fall. The Spartans then face the Xerxes army in a &quot;Yo Momma&quot; fight, ending with a victory in spite of Dilio having his eyes scratched out.</p>
	<p>Though victory seemed to be in the Spartans&#8217; grasp, Paris Hilton reveals the location of the goat path to Xerxes, having been promised her hump removed among her various demands. Using a CGI army, Xerxes overpowers the 12 remaining Spartans. However, though his army was defeated, Xerxes finds the Allspark (from Transformers) and transforms a convertible into his suit of armor, playing both the Rick Roll and &quot;Leave Britney Alone&quot; videos to prove his &quot;godly power&quot;. But &quot;Xerxestron&quot; ends up delivering on Leonidas&#8217;s promise to &quot;fall&quot;, though he crushed the surviving Spartans under his bulk. The blind Dilio, who left prior to the final battle, eventually returns to Sparta to tell of Leonidas&#8217; final moments. A year later, Dilio leads a force of 100 real Spartans and several thousand more CGI ones to defeat the Persians, but the blind warrior ends up going the wrong way and leads the Spartans to Malibu. They end up crashing into Lindsay Lohan while she was coming out of rehab (again), causing her to expose her bare crotch as she flies off screen.</p>
	<p>The film ends with a musical number set to Gloria Gaynor&#8217;s I Will Survive performed on American Idol by all of the characters in the film. It also spoofs Britney Spears&#8217; VMA&#8217;s comeback performance. As the credits start rolling, it is followed by additional scenes not shown in the movie. (possibly deleted scenes)</div>

	<div align="justify"><strong><font color="#ff0000">Dr. Marten&#8217;s</font></strong> is a footwear, clothing and accessories brand, and the footwear products are most often known as Doc Martens, Docs or DMs. The footwear is distinct because of its air-cushioned sole (dubbed Bouncing Soles), developed by Dr. Klaus Maertens of Germany. The boots and shoes have been especially popular among skinheads, punks, metalheads and members of a few other youth subcultures.</div>

	<div align="justify"><font color="#cc0000"><strong>LeBron Raymone James</strong></font> (born December 30, 1984) is an American professional basketball player who currently plays for the Cleveland Cavaliers of the National Basketball Association (NBA). Commonly nicknamed &quot;King James&quot; and &quot;The Chosen One&quot;, the Akron, Ohio-born James was highly promoted in the national media as a future NBA star while still in high school, and was named Ohio&#8217;s &quot;Mr. Basketball&quot; three times. At the age of 18, he was selected with the first overall pick in the 2003 NBA Draft by the Cavaliers and signed an unprecedented US$90 million shoe contract with Nike before his NBA debut. He has since set numerous youngest player records. In his first season, he received the NBA Rookie of the Year Award and in the following three seasons received All-NBA and All-Star honors. He led the Cavaliers to back-to-back playoff appearances in 2006 and 2007; the latter year the team advanced to the Conference Finals for the first time since 1992 and the NBA Finals for the first time in franchise history.</p>
	<p>James is listed as a small forward, but can also play point guard and shooting guard. This versatility has led to his classification as a &quot;point forward.&quot; James was a member of the United States men&#8217;s national basketball team that won the bronze medal in the 2004 Olympics in Athens and he finished second in the league Most Valuable Player balloting in 2006.</div>
